To say it can't be done is to admit defeat before you even try. My desire is to start two non-profit organisations.The first is to address the issue of unnecessary violence. This is not be an anti-war or even an anti-gun thing, but is instead to be a service that addresses all forms of unnecessary violence from domestic and sexual to racial, social and religious, be it in countries in peace or in war anywhere and everywhere in the world. This is to be done with a 3 pronged approach. 1. To educate 2. To heal 3. To redirect. To prevent where possible, to heal where needed and to redirect to stop. To address the public, the targets of violence and the perpetrators. And to do this online with the goal of connecting those who need the help with those local to them who can provide it, and if none is available, provide what help we can when and where we can.The second is simply to pray for our leaders, wherever and whoever they leader, be they political, social, business, religious or sporting, or even just in their home. To establish an interdenomational and international, apolitical organisation commited to supporting and upholding leaders, seeking after God's wisdom and guidance on their behalf, and upholding them in prayer in connection with their health, families and well-being, to help them as they lead, to allow God to make them better leaders and to make the world a better place for us all.The hard part is I have all the reasons not to be able to do this, financial, health, even business acumen. Can't may be my reality, but this can not stop me, else those who need their reality to change may not find the help they need to achieve it. Although I can't, I must.End the Violence and Pray For Our Leaders are these two organisations but as of today (April 2015) they are still little more than facebook pages and twitter accounts, I really need help to make them be what they need to be.
